I know we're all glad to see him gone but he definitely deserves some appreciation. Came here for a what should have been an easy job, backup to Price but ended up having to be the #1 in a tough market while mentoring the next set of guys.

And for all the talk this year about how the 3 goalie situation can't last/doesn't work, it did in fact work. Montembeault established himself as a starter, Primeau found his game at the NHL level, and Allen did enough to show he still had value. It worked because of the professionalism of Allen so I wish him nothing but the best.

As a New Brunswicker, there aren't many NB'ers in the NHL. Of those who have made it, they tend to leave and not look back. Not Jake Allen.

He has come back regularly and donated equipment to many minor hockey teams, played in local golf tournaments and partook in fundraisers. I know quite a few folks who have met him with only great things to say.

My wife was at a fundraising dinner he was attending and she got him to sign a hat for me. He was more than happy to.

He is a total class act and handled some tumultuous times in Montreal like a total pro. I hope he can have some playoff success in New Jersey.
